Изменения

Перейти к: навигация, поиск
м
Нет описания правки
i++
=== Вычитание ===
<font color=green>//Отнимает от числа a число b (a <tex>\ge geqslant</tex> b) и сохраняет результат в a:</font>
carry = 0
i = 0
<font color=green>//Здесь мы после выполнения вычитания удаляем лидирующие нули, чтобы поддерживать предикат о том, что таковые отсутствуют.</font>
=== Умножение длинного на короткое ===
<font color=green>//Умножает длинное a на короткое b (b < {\rm base}) и сохраняет результат в a:</font>
carry = 0
i = 0
=== Деление длинного на короткое ===
<font color=green>//Делит длинное a на короткое b (b < {\rm base}), частное сохраняет в a, остаток в carry:</font>
carry = 0
i = a.size()-1
344
правки

Навигация